Dieser Expert Advisor (EA) wurde entwickelt, um einen dreieckigen Arbitragehandel zwischen drei Währungspaaren durchzuführen: EURUSD, USDJPY und EURJPY. Das Hauptziel besteht darin, Preisunterschiede zwischen diesen Paaren auszunutzen, Arbitragemöglichkeiten zu identifizieren und Positionen zu eröffnen, um von diesen zu profitieren.
Funktionsbeschreibung:
-
Identifizierung von Chancen: Der EA berechnet den impliziten Preis von EURJPY, indem er die Ask-Preise von EURUSD und USDJPY miteinander multipliziert. Dieser Wert wird anschließend mit dem direkten Preis von EURJPY verglichen. Übersteigt die relative Differenz einen definierten Schwellenwert, wird eine Arbitragemöglichkeit erkannt.
-
Öffnen von Positionen: Wenn eine Möglichkeit identifiziert wurde:
-
Liegt der implizite Preis über dem direkten Preis, führt der EA eine Reihe von Trades aus, indem er EURJPY kauft und gleichzeitig EURUSD sowie USDJPY verkauft.
-
Ist der implizite Preis niedriger, führt der EA den umgekehrten Trade aus.
-
-
Positionsüberwachung: Der EA überwacht offene Positionen mithilfe einer spezifischen Magic Number. Dies hilft, die Trades, die vom EA ausgeführt werden, von anderen zu unterscheiden.
-
Schließen von Positionen: Sobald der kumulierte Gewinn offener Positionen das definierte Ziel überschreitet, werden alle mit dem EA verbundenen Positionen geschlossen.
-
Fehlerbehandlung: Der EA beinhaltet Fehlerprüfungen, um sicherzustellen, dass Probleme beim Öffnen oder Schließen von Positionen gemeldet werden.
Zusammenfassend lässt sich sagen, dass dieser EA den Prozess des dreieckigen Arbitragehandels automatisiert und systematisch optimiert, um Renditen basierend auf Preisunterschieden zu maximieren.
연관 포스트
- 28 Charts aktualisieren – Der ultimative Helfer für MetaTrader 4
- Martingale Trade Simulator: Dein persönlicher Trading-Coach für MetaTrader 4
- MT4 Kontodetails: Der perfekte Helfer für MetaTrader 4
- PricerEA – Dein praktischer Helfer für den MetaTrader 4
- ChartButton Klasse für MT4: Buttons im MetaTrader 4 erstellen